步驟
2、安裝好後,需要進入轉殖好的目錄生成相應的configure檔案,這裡要用到phpize(作用:其實phpize是乙個指令碼檔案,只要作用是檢測php環境和生成相應的configure檔案,這樣生成的.so檔案才會自動載入到php擴充套件目錄),如果不知道phpize在**可以使用下面命令
whereis phpize3、得到phpize目錄後在轉殖下來的swoole擴充套件目錄進行configure進行編譯(下面**的php-config路徑也可以用:whereis php-config查詢)得到phpize目錄如:/usr/local/php/bin/phpize 在命令列執行命令
/usr/local/php/bin/phpize
./configure --with-php-config=/usr/local/php/bin/php-config4、等待安裝後,進行php.ini檔案的配置。找到php.ini檔案新增swoole擴充套件對應的資訊後重啟php,到這就完成swoole擴充套件的安裝(執行完上面命令再執行下面命令)
make&&make install
extension=swoole.so5、檢測是否安裝成功使用下面的命令
php -m看到有下圖的swoole時說明安裝擴充套件成功
總結:
沒有configure的時候可以通過phpize生成!
2、當然參考swoole文件時可以找到swoole在linux下也可以通過命令一鍵安裝
pecl install swoole在自己學習時也可以這樣安裝swoole,在生產環境下還是建議編譯安裝
PHP7 2編譯安裝swoole擴充套件
安裝前提 已安裝完成php環境 未安裝環境可檢視 wget 解壓swoole tar zxf swoole 4.2.13.tgz 檢測環境 phpize作用為檢測php環境,建立乙個configure檔案.configure生成安裝檔案 cd swoole 4.2.13 phpize configu...
php 安裝swoole擴充套件
2 解壓unzip swoole src master.zip 3 編譯發現沒有configure 使用phpize 生成 configure 進入到swoole 解壓後的目錄 cd usr local src swoole src master 執行phpize usr local php7 bi...
php安裝swoole擴充套件
pecl download swoole解壓並進入目錄 tar zxvf swoole 4.3.3.tar.gz cd swoole 4.3.3執行phpize生成configure可執行檔案 這裡的目錄一定是你要安裝swoole擴充套件對應的php版本的安裝目錄,如果存在多個php版本一定要注意這...